Storm Éowyn Update – Wednesday 29 January

Published: 29 January 2025

We are delighted to be able to share that the following Geopark sites are now re-opened.

  • Cuilcagh Boardwalk Trail
  • Cavan Burren Park
  • Marble Arch Caves

All other Geopark sites across Fermanagh and Cavan remain CLOSED.

The impact of storm Éowyn has been extensive and our teams continue to assess all sites.

Safety is our priority, and we ask for your co-operation as we continue to undertake safety inspections and work to re-open the sites as quickly as possible.

We will continue to update through our digital channels.
